Common Residential & Commercial Pest Control Scams in Sacul
Be aware of these tactic used by unlicensed operators
The Bait-and-Switch Quote
A company quotes you a very low price over the phone, but once they arrive and inspect your property, the price skyrockets. They claim you have a "severe infestation" that requires premium treatments, specialized products, or multiple follow-up visits at inflated rates.
Unnecessary or Over-Treatment
Technicians claim you need far more treatments than necessary, use excessive product, or recommend expensive ongoing contracts for pest problems that could be solved with a one-time visit. Some even apply treatments you never agreed to and charge you for them.
Termite Treatment Scams
Scammers exploit the fear of termite damage, claiming to find termites where there are none or vastly exaggerating the extent of an infestation. They push expensive tent fumigation or chemical treatments that aren't necessary, often targeting elderly homeowners.
No-Show or Ghosting Contractors
A company takes your deposit or payment upfront and then never shows up for the appointment. Phone numbers go dead, addresses turn out to be fake, and you're left chasing a refund that never comes.
How to Verify a Professional
Insurance
Ask for a certificate of insurance directly from the company. A legitimate pest control business carries general liability insurance and worker's compensation coverage. If they hesitate to provide proof, consider that a major red flag.
Licensing
In Texas, pest control companies must be licensed by the Texas Department of Agriculture (TDA). Ask for their TDA license number and verify it online through the TDA's licensee search tool. Also confirm that the individual technician holds a valid Certified Applicator or Technician license.
References
Ask for references from recent customers in Sacul or nearby Nacogdoches County. A trustworthy company will gladly share them. Follow up with a quick call or check online reviews on Google, Yelp, and the Better Business Bureau.
